A Cairns fire cairns fx1 fire helmet helmet is designed to protect firefighters from the hazards they face on the job. To effectively serve its purpose, it's constructed with several key components. At the top, you'll find the visor which provides impact resistance and helps deflect falling debris. Beneath this, a liner system ensures a snug and comfortable fit while minimizing heat transfer from the exterior shell.
- The vents in the helmet allow for ventilation, helping to regulate temperature and prevent overheating.
- A sturdy harness secures the helmet to the firefighter's head, preventing it from falling off during high-intensity situations.
- Optional components such as a face shield or integrated communication systems can be added for enhanced protection and situational awareness.

Cairns Fire Helmet History
From its simple beginnings to its current cutting-edge design, the Cairns fire helmet has undergone a remarkable transformation. In the distant past, fire helmets were primarily built from basic materials like leather and metal, offering slight protection against the hazards of firefighting. Over time, advancements in materials science and technology have led to the development of durable helmets made from composites like Kevlar and Nomex, providing firefighters with enhanced levels of impact resistance and heat protection.
Moreover, Cairns helmets have incorporated new features such as built-in visors to safeguard firefighters' vision, ventilation systems to regulate temperature inside the helmet, and integrated communications systems for enhanced situational awareness. The evolution of Cairns fire helmets reflects a ongoing commitment to firefighter safety and has undoubtedly played a vital role in reducing injuries and preserving lives.
